I am trying to solve one problem with amrecover for few days so far.
I did not find anything related in any mail lists or news groups.


amrecover seems to start OK:

----->
farm4 /# amrecover -C backup -s farm2
AMRECOVER Version 2.4.2. Contacting server on farm2 ...
220 farm2 AMANDA index server (2.4.2) ready.
200 Access OK
Setting restore date to today (2001-09-14)
200 Working date set to 2001-09-14.
200 Config set to backup.
200 Dump host set to farm4.
$CWD '/' is on disk 'hda2' mounted at '/'.
200 Disk set to hda2.
/
amrecover> 
----->

Then I am trying to recover a directory of a user backuptest:

----->
amrecover> lcd /home/backuptest
amrecover> cd /home/backuptest
/home/backuptest
amrecover> add 1
Added dir /home/backuptest/1 at date 2001-09-13
amrecover> extract

Extracting files using tape drive /dev/nst0 on host localhost.
The following tapes are needed: backup_01

Restoring files into directory /home/backuptest
Continue? [Y/n]: 

Load tape backup_01 now
Continue? [Y/n]: 
Error connecting to tape server: Connection refused
------>

Everything ends very sad as you can see.
In my amindexd.debug on a server I have the following:

------>
< 201- 2001-09-13 0 backup_01        /home/backuptest/1/
< 200  Opaque list of /home/backuptest
> ORLD /home/backuptest/1
< 200- Opaque recursive list of /home/backuptest/1
< 200  Opaque recursive list of /home/backuptest/1
> TAPE
< 200 /dev/nst0
? unexpected EOF
Removing index file: /var/lib/amanda/backup/index/farm4/hda2/20010913_0
amindexd: pid 14216 finish time Fri Sep 14 13:24:16 2001
------>

Everything is OK with .amadahosts, inetd.conf and hosts.allow.
Tape is rewinded. Device has proper access permisions.
Where else the problem might be?
